directions

In a large mixing bowl, combine the sourdough starter, water, and flour until a shaggy dough forms. Let it rest for 30 minutes.

Add salt (and sugar, if using) and mix until fully incorporated. Use the stretch and fold method 3–4 times over the next 2 hours to develop gluten.

Shape the dough into a round loaf and place it on parchment paper. Cover loosely with a towel.

Place the dough in the Instant Pot on the yogurt setting with the lid on (not sealed). Proof for 4–6 hours, or until doubled in size.

Preheat your oven to 450°F (232°C) with a Dutch oven inside.

Carefully transfer the proofed dough on the parchment paper into the preheated Dutch oven.

Score the top with a sharp knife or lame. Cover and bake for 30 minutes, then uncover and bake for another 10–15 minutes until golden and crusty.

Let the bread cool on a wire rack before slicing.

storage/reheating

Store at room temperature in a paper bag or bread box for up to 3 days.
To refresh the crust, reheat in a 350°F (175°C) oven for 5–10 minutes.
For longer storage, slice and freeze the bread. Toast slices directly from frozen.

FAQs

Can I proof the dough overnight in the Instant Pot?

Yes, you can set it on the yogurt setting for a shorter time, then move to the fridge for a cold overnight proof.

Do I need a Dutch oven to bake this?

While it’s ideal for the crust, a baking sheet with a steam pan can be a substitute.

Why is my bread dense?

The starter might not be active enough, or the dough may have been underproofed.

Can I make this without sugar?

Yes, sugar is optional and only slightly affects flavor.

Can I use bread flour?

Yes, bread flour can give the loaf a chewier texture and better rise.

Can I double the recipe?

Yes, but ensure your Dutch oven or baking vessel is large enough.

Do I need to knead the dough?

No kneading is required—stretch and folds help develop structure.

Why use an Instant Pot for proofing?

It offers a controlled, warm environment to help the dough rise consistently.

Is this true sourdough?

Yes, it uses a wild yeast starter with no commercial yeast added.

Can I use discard starter?

No, the starter must be active to ensure proper fermentation and rise.

Ingredients

  • 1 cup active sourdough starter
  • 3 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1 1/4 cups warm water
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ons salt
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il (optional, for crust)


Instructions

  1. In a large bowl, mix the sourdough starter and warm water until combined.
  2. Add the flour and salt, and stir to form a rough dough.
  3. Let the dough rest for 30 minutes, then perform a series of stretch and folds every 30 minutes for 2 hours.
  4. Cover the bowl and let the dough rise at room temperature for 4–6 hours, or until doubled in size.
  5. Shape the dough into a round loaf and place on parchment paper.
  6. Let it proof for 1–2 hours, or until slightly puffy.
  7. Place the dough with parchment into the Instant Pot and set to Yogurt mode for 30 minutes to encourage final rise (lid on, venting mode).
  8. Remove dough and preheat oven to 450°F (230°C). Place Dutch oven inside to preheat as well.
  9. Transfer dough into the hot Dutch oven, score the top, cover and bake for 25 minutes.
  10. Remove lid and bake another 15–20 minutes until crust is golden brown.
  11. Cool on a wire rack for at least 1 hour before slicing.

Notes

  • Ensure your sourdough starter is active and bubbly for best results.
  • Using the Instant Pot helps create a warm, humid environment for final proofing.
  • The Dutch oven helps mimic bakery-style steam baking for a crisp crust.
